Rabbi Mordechai Newman, Director of Chabad Lubavitch of Alexandria-Arlington, is introduced by Virginia Lt. Governor Bill Bolling as he delivered the invocation for the Virginia State Senate on Thursday, February 14, 2013.
After the invocation State Senator Adam Ebbin welcomed Rabbi Newman and thanked him for delivering the prayer and praised the great work that Chabad does for the Jewish community and its growth over the years.
